🎯 QUICK FACTS TABLE
Prep Time | Cook Time | Total Time | Servings | Difficulty |
---|---|---|---|---|
10 minutes | 10 minutes | 20 minutes | 4 | Easy |
📝 INGREDIENTS
- 2 cups cooked chicken, shredded (rotisserie chicken works magic here)
- 1 ½ cups shredded cheese (cheddar + Monterey Jack = dream team)
- 4 large flour tortillas
- ½ cup bell peppers, thinly sliced (any color, go wild)
- ½ cup onion, thinly sliced
- 2 tbsp olive oil (for cooking)
- 1 tsp chili powder (optional but adds depth)
- Salt & pepper, to taste
👩🍳 LET’S COOK!
- Sauté the Veggies: Heat 1 tbsp oil in a skillet, toss in onions and peppers, and cook until soft and a little charred. Smells amazing already, right?
- Mix the Filling: In a bowl, combine chicken, cheese, chili powder, and sautéed veggies. Don’t skimp on cheese—quesadillas live and die by their gooeyness.
- Build the Quesadillas: Lay a tortilla flat, spread filling over half, fold it like a taco shell, then press down gently.
- Toast to Perfection: Heat another bit of oil in the skillet. Cook each quesadilla until golden brown and crispy on both sides, with cheese melting into gooey lava.
- Slice & Serve: Cut into wedges, garnish with cilantro, and serve with salsa, sour cream, or guac.

Pro-Tips Section
- Cheese Matters: Use a mix of melty and flavorful cheeses for the best pull.
- Shortcut Hack: Already got grilled chicken? Shred and use it—saves tons of time.
- Crispy Upgrade: Brush tortillas lightly with butter instead of oil for that diner-style crunch.
❓ READERS ASKED, WE ANSWERED
Q: Can I make these ahead?
A: Totally—assemble them, wrap tightly, and store in the fridge. Just pan-fry when you’re ready to eat.
Q: Can I use corn tortillas?
A: You can, but they’re smaller and break more easily. For maximum cheese stuffing, flour tortillas win every time.
